The Tetrarch (probably)

Steam Trawler (period Unassigned)-(1941)

What is recorded here

Scotland's National Record of the Historic Environment records The Tetrarch (probably) as Steam Trawler (period Unassigned)-(1941). The official map says its point is accurate as follows: NGR given to the nearest 1m. The record does not by itself mean that the public may enter the place.
The Tetrarch was a steam trawler built in 1941, likely lost during World War II, though the exact date and cause of its loss remain unrecorded. Its wreck is noted in Scotland's National Record of the Historic Environment, but details on casualties, cargo, or wider significance are not available.
